Как запустить свои сценарии автоматизации, которые включают взаимодействие с пользовательским интерфейсом на щупальце Octopus с использованием сервера Octopus? - PullRequest
0 голосов
/ 16 ноября 2018

У меня есть командный файл, который использует nunitconsole runner для запуска моих тестов.Это комбинация nunit framework и specflow.Когда я запускаю командный файл на щупальце Осьминога, он работает как положено.

Однако, если я создам на сервере Octopus шаг для запуска этого пакетного файла, ничего из того, что связано с пользовательским интерфейсом, не произойдет.Для этого требуются какие-либо настройки или предварительные условия?

1 Ответ

0 голосов
/ 16 ноября 2018

Некоторое время назад у меня была похожая ситуация, это связано с тем, что сервер Octopus работает как служба, из-за этого у вас не может быть ничего, для запуска которого требуется окно или взаимодействие, как бы это ни было, выполнить запланированное задание через Осьминог, чтобы выполнить ваш пакет, так что вы будете выполнять в фоновом режиме.

...